Partager via


Afficher des applications de serveur MSPL (Microsoft SIP Processing Language) dans Lync Server 2013

 

Rubrique Dernière modification : 2014-09-26

Une application serveur MSPL (Microsoft SIP Processing Language) est une application de script uniquement qui utilise un langage de script au lieu de l’API Microsoft Lync 2010. MSPL offre un contrôle plus granulaire sur les comportements de filtrage et de proxy, en plus d’une fonctionnalité permettant de distribuer des messages spécifiques aux applications SIP basées sur des transactions. MSPL est utilisé spécifiquement pour le filtrage et le routage des messages SIP. Les applications MSPL s’exécutent dans le même processus que le module UserServices, tandis qu’un programme basé sur l’API Lync 2010 s’exécute dans un processus distinct.

Vous pouvez utiliser la page Application serveur dans le groupe topologie de Lync Server Panneau de configuration pour afficher la liste des applications serveur MSPL qui s’exécutent sur des serveurs frontaux dans votre environnement Lync Server 2013. La liste affiche les scripts disponibles pour chaque pool, ainsi que s’ils sont activés ou critiques. Les scripts s’exécutent dans l’ordre dans lequel ils sont répertoriés.

Ces scripts incluent les éléments suivants :

  • ClientVersionFilter fournit à l’administrateur un moyen de spécifier la version des clients pris en charge par un pool. Le filtre de version du client vérifie la version du client et peut soit empêcher le client de se connecter, soit présenter à l’utilisateur un message indiquant qu’il utilise un client qui n’est pas pris en charge. Le filtre de version du client peut également être configuré pour afficher un message à l’utilisateur qui contient l’URL de la dernière version téléchargeable du client.

  • TranslationService traduit un nombre qu’un utilisateur compose vers un numéro E.164 en fonction des règles de normalisation définies par l’administrateur. Pour plus d’informations, consultez les règles de traduction dans Lync Server 2013.

  • IncomingFederation applique la validation de fédération au niveau du locataire pour les messages entrants et interlocataires provenant de déploiements externes.

  • UserServices est le composant de bureau d’enregistrement, de présence et de conférence SIP d’un serveur frontal. Il fournit des fonctionnalités de messagerie instantanée, de présence et de conférence étroitement intégrées basées sur le proxy SIP.

  • InterClusterRouting est responsable du routage des appels vers le pool d’inscriptions principal de l’appelant. Pour plus d’informations, consultez les composants VoIP du serveur frontal pour Lync Server 2013.

  • IIMFilter (intelligent IM Filter) bloque les messages qui contiennent des URL cliquables ou qui tentent de lancer des transferts de fichiers. IIMFilter vérifie également la version du client pour le compte du serveur. IIMFilter affecte les transferts de fichiers qui sont initiés à l’aide de Lync Server ou communicator. Par défaut, les liens cliquables sont désactivés en ajoutant un caractère de soulignement avant le premier caractère du lien. Un administrateur peut modifier ce comportement afin que le lien soit bloqué, auquel cas les messages qui contiennent des URL cliquables ou qui tentent de lancer un transfert de fichiers sont bloqués par le serveur pour atteindre leurs destinations prévues. IIMFilter est installé sur tous les serveurs exécutant Lync Server, à l’exception des serveurs proxy et des serveurs d’archivage.

  • UserPinService est utilisé pour vérifier les numéros d’identification personnelles de l’utilisateur pour la conférence rendez-vous.

  • DefaultRouting est l’application de routage par défaut pour les serveurs exécutant Lync Server. Il est activé par défaut. L’application de routage est installée sur tous les serveurs Standard Edition et Êdition Entreprise.

  • ExumRouting achemine les appels vers la messagerie unifiée Exchange Server. ExumRouting détermine le serveur de messagerie unifiée Exchange approprié vers lequel acheminer l’appel lorsqu’un nouveau message vocal doit être déposé. ExumRouting gère également d’autres aspects de l’intégration de messagerie unifiée Exchange, notamment le routage vers le standard automatique et l’accès aux abonnés.

  • OutboundRouting détermine la passerelle qui achemine un appel vers un numéro de téléphone en fonction du numéro composé et de l’autorisation de numérotation de l’utilisateur. OutboundRouting gère également le réacheminement des appels si une passerelle ne peut pas traiter un appel.

  • QoEAgent reçoit des rapports de données de qualité d’expérience (QoE) à partir de points de terminaison via des demandes SIP SERVICE et envoie les données à la file d’attente de destination sur le serveur de surveillance ou à des consommateurs tiers à l’aide de HTTP POST. Pour plus d’informations, consultez Déploiement de la surveillance dans Lync Server 2013.

  • OutgoingFederation applique la validation de fédération au niveau du locataire pour les messages envoyés à un déploiement externe ciblé.

  • Les proxys ACPRouting invitent les demandes destinées au fournisseur d’audioconférence à la passerelle du fournisseur d’audioconférence.

Les scripts qui s’exécutent sur des serveurs Edge incluent les éléments suivants :

  • IIMFilter

  • OptionsHandler répond aux demandes OPTIONS entrantes avec 200 OK si la demande est destinée au serveur actuel. Il est utilisé pour la validation de la topologie.